Conteneurs

Où est-il dit que je peux en toute sécurité le même volume local à plusieurs conteneurs Docker?

Où est-il dit que je peux en toute sécurité le même volume local à plusieurs conteneurs Docker?
  1. Les conteneurs Docker multiples peuvent-ils utiliser le même volume?
  2. Puis-je monter un volume sur plusieurs conteneurs?
  3. Où est le volume local docker stocké?
  4. Combien de conteneurs Docker puis-je courir localement?
  5. Puis-je exécuter plusieurs conteneurs Docker à la fois?
  6. Les contenants multiples peuvent-ils exposer le même port?
  7. Plusieurs conteneurs peuvent-ils exécuter la même image?
  8. Les deux conteneurs peuvent-ils utiliser le même port dans un pod?
  9. Puis-je copier le volume Docker sur un autre hôte?
  10. Les volumes peuvent-ils être partagés entre les différentes gousses?
  11. Où les images de docker locales sont stockées?
  12. Comment trouver des fichiers de volume docker?
  13. Les pods multiples peuvent-ils utiliser la même réclamation en volume persistant?
  14. Les conteneurs Docker plusieurs peuvent-ils utiliser le même GPU?
  15. Les pods multiples peuvent-ils partager le même volume persistant?
  16. Les contenants multiples peuvent-ils fonctionner sur un seul pod?
  17. Quelle est la différence entre persistant-volume et persistant?
  18. Le même volume persistant pour la VolumeClaim peut-il être monté sur plus d'un pod?
  19. Comment les pods gèrent-ils plusieurs conteneurs?
  20. Puis-je exécuter deux conteneurs à partir de la même image?
  21. Puis-je partager un GPU entre plusieurs conteneurs?
  22. Partage le GPU à plusieurs conteneurs faisable?
  23. Quelle est la différence entre le volume et le volume persistant?
  24. Combien d'instances peuvent utiliser des volumes persistants en même temps?
  25. Les volumes peuvent-ils être partagés entre les différentes gousses?

Les conteneurs Docker multiples peuvent-ils utiliser le même volume?

Plusieurs conteneurs peuvent fonctionner avec le même volume lorsqu'ils ont besoin d'accéder à des données partagées. Docker crée un volume local par défaut. Cependant, nous pouvons utiliser un plongeur de volume pour partager des données sur plusieurs machines. Enfin, Docker a également des volumes pour lier les volumes entre les conteneurs en cours d'exécution.

Puis-je monter un volume sur plusieurs conteneurs?

Oui, vous pouvez ajouter le même emplacement qu'un volume à de nombreux conteneurs Docker. De plus, vous pouvez utiliser - Volumes-from pour monter votre répertoire de journal dans un conteneur en train d'exécuter en fait une application, puis utiliser les volumes de ce conteneur dans vos autres conteneurs sans avoir à répéter les chemins partout partout.

Où est le volume local docker stocké?

Les volumes sont stockés dans une partie du système de fichiers hôte qui est géré par Docker (/ var / lib / docker / volumes / on linux).

Combien de conteneurs Docker puis-je courir localement?

En utilisant ce calcul simple, nous pouvons estimer que nous pouvons exécuter environ 1 000 conteneurs sur un seul hôte avec 10 Go d'espace disque disponible.

Puis-je exécuter plusieurs conteneurs Docker à la fois?

Avec Docker Compose, vous pouvez configurer et démarrer plusieurs conteneurs avec un seul fichier YAML. Ceci est vraiment utile si vous travaillez sur une pile technologique avec plusieurs technologies.

Les contenants multiples peuvent-ils exposer le même port?

Étonnamment ou non, ni Docker ni Podman ne prennent en charge exposant plusieurs conteneurs sur le port du même hôte dès la sortie de la boîte. Exemple: scénario d'échec de Docker-Compose avec "Service Spécifie un port sur l'hôte. Si plusieurs conteneurs pour ce service sont créés sur un seul hôte, le port s'affrontera."

Plusieurs conteneurs peuvent-ils exécuter la même image?

Plusieurs conteneurs peuvent fonctionner simultanément, chacun basé sur les mêmes images ou différentes.

Les deux conteneurs peuvent-ils utiliser le même port dans un pod?

Les conteneurs dans un pod sont accessibles via "localhost"; Ils utilisent le même espace de noms de réseau. De plus, pour les conteneurs, le nom d'hôte observable est le nom d'un pod. Étant donné que les conteneurs partagent la même adresse IP et l'espace port, vous devez utiliser différents ports dans des conteneurs pour les connexions entrantes.

Puis-je copier le volume Docker sur un autre hôte?

Transférer un volume à un autre hôte docker

À partir de l'extension, vous pouvez spécifier à la fois l'hôte de destination le volume local copié (par exemple, l'utilisateur @ 192.168.1.50) et le volume de destination. > SSH doit être activé et configuré entre les hôtes Docker Source et Destination.

Les volumes peuvent-ils être partagés entre les différentes gousses?

Cela signifie qu'un volume EBS peut être pré-populé avec les données, et que les données peuvent être partagées entre les gods. Remarque: vous devez créer un volume EBS en utilisant AWS EC2 Create-Volume ou l'API AWS avant de pouvoir l'utiliser.

Où les images de docker locales sont stockées?

Tous ces objets sont stockés dans un répertoire de notre machine locale. Par défaut, tous les objets Docker sont stockés dans le répertoire suivant. Le contenu stocké à l'intérieur du chemin / var / lib / docker dépend du pilote de stockage que vous utilisez également. Maintenant, comprenons d'abord les pilotes de stockage Docker.

Comment trouver des fichiers de volume docker?

Vous pouvez utiliser la commande docker volume ls pour afficher une liste de volumes de données. Utilisez la commande docker volume inspecter pour afficher les détails du volume de données.

Les pods multiples peuvent-ils utiliser la même réclamation en volume persistant?

Créer la réclamation de volume persistante

Une fois qu'un PV est lié à un PVC, ce PV est essentiellement lié au projet du PVC et ne peut pas être lié par un autre PVC. Il y a une cartographie un à un des PV et des PVC. Cependant, plusieurs pods dans le même projet peuvent utiliser le même PVC.

Les conteneurs Docker plusieurs peuvent-ils utiliser le même GPU?

Est-il possible de partager un GPU entre plusieurs conteneurs? J'ai vérifié les FAQ et la réponse est oui, mais le problème de Kubernetes a étudié que Nvidia-Docker2 ne parvient pas à y parvenir. Voir le problème ici # Kubernetes / Kubernetes # 52757 (commentaire).

Les pods multiples peuvent-ils partager le même volume persistant?

Le mode d'accès ReadWriteOnce restreint l'accès volumique à un seul nœud, ce qui signifie qu'il est possible pour plusieurs pods sur le même nœud à lire et à écrire au même volume.

Les contenants multiples peuvent-ils fonctionner sur un seul pod?

Des pods qui exécutent plusieurs conteneurs qui ont besoin de travailler ensemble. Un pod peut encapsuler une application composée de plusieurs conteneurs colocalisés qui sont étroitement couplés et doivent partager des ressources.

Quelle est la différence entre persistant-volume et persistant?

Un persistantVolume (PV) est un stockage dans le cluster qui a été provisionné par l'administrateur de serveur / stockage / cluster ou provisionné dynamiquement à l'aide de classes de stockage. C'est une ressource dans le cluster tout comme le nœud. Un persistantVolumeClaim (PVC) est une demande de stockage par un utilisateur qui peut être atteint de PV.

Le même volume persistant pour la VolumeClaim peut-il être monté sur plus d'un pod?

Utilisez le persistantVolumeClaim dans un pod

Vous pouvez désormais référencer la nouvelle persistantVolumeClaim en mode en lecture seule dans plusieurs pods sur plusieurs nœuds en même temps. Vous ne pouvez pas attacher des disques persistants en mode ReadWriteOnce à plusieurs nœuds en même temps.

Comment les pods gèrent-ils plusieurs conteneurs?

Conteneurs dans un pod exécuté sur un "hôte logique"; Ils utilisent le même espace de noms de réseau (en d'autres termes, la même adresse IP et l'espace de port) et le même espace de noms IPC. Ils peuvent également utiliser des volumes partagés. Ces propriétés permettent à ces conteneurs de communiquer efficacement, garantissant la localité des données.

Puis-je exécuter deux conteneurs à partir de la même image?

Vous pouvez créer de nombreux conteneurs à partir de la même image, chacun avec ses propres données et état uniques. Bien que les images ne soient pas le seul moyen de créer des conteneurs, ils sont une méthode courante.

Puis-je partager un GPU entre plusieurs conteneurs?

Si vous souhaitez maximiser votre utilisation du GPU, vous pouvez configurer le partage de temps pour chaque partition GPU multi-instance. Vous pouvez ensuite exécuter plusieurs conteneurs sur chaque partition, ces conteneurs partageant l'accès aux ressources de cette partition.

Partage le GPU à plusieurs conteneurs faisable?

Les conteneurs (et les gousses) ne partagent pas les GPU. Il n'y a pas de surcmètre des GPU. Chaque conteneur peut demander un ou plusieurs GPU. Il n'est pas possible de demander une fraction d'un GPU.

Quelle est la différence entre le volume et le volume persistant?

Différence entre les volumes et les volumes persistants

Les volumes et les volumes persistants diffèrent de la manière suivante: un volume sépare le stockage d'un conteneur mais le lie à un pod, tandis que PVS sépare le stockage d'un pod. Le cycle de vie d'un volume dépend du pod l'utilisation, tandis que le cycle de vie d'un PV n'est pas.

Combien d'instances peuvent utiliser des volumes persistants en même temps?

Vous pouvez attacher un disque persistant SSD en mode multi-écrivain jusqu'à deux instances de machine virtuelle N2 (VM) simultanément afin que les deux machines virtuelles puissent lire et écrire sur le disque.

Les volumes peuvent-ils être partagés entre les différentes gousses?

Cela signifie qu'un volume EBS peut être pré-populé avec les données, et que les données peuvent être partagées entre les gods. Remarque: vous devez créer un volume EBS en utilisant AWS EC2 Create-Volume ou l'API AWS avant de pouvoir l'utiliser.

Gitlab - N'autorisez pas la fusion de MR sur l'échec du travail de pipeline
Comment désactiver la fusion lorsque le pipeline réussit?Comment puis-je empêcher Gitlab de fusionner?Comment arrêter une demande de fusion?Comment a...
Service de transfert de stockage GCP Impossible de connecter les agents de transfert à la pool
Comment fonctionne le service de transfert de stockage?Quelle est la limite de taille pour le seau GCS? Comment fonctionne le service de transfert d...
Bogue Azure DevOps? Attribuer des valeurs par défaut aux variables de coquille
Comment passer la valeur variable dans Azure Pipeline?Comment attribuer un bug dans Azure DevOps?Comment définir les variables d'environnement dans A...